#62727d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#62727d is composed of 38.4% red, 44.7%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.6% cyan, 8.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 204.4 degrees, a saturation of 12.1% and a lightness of 43.7%. #62727d color hex could be obtained by blending #c4e4f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#62727d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030404 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#62727d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7074 is the less saturated color, while #0483db is the most saturated one.
